  6. I think that resources is key to keeping players interested in the game. Right now, once you've landed and done the science there's very little left to do. Getting there is enjoyable but after you arrive there's nothing to keep you entertained. Resources give the player a long term goal, the ability to have self sustaining missions without having to spend hours carting fuel across the Solar system and open up a lot more possibilities. They'd also give sandbox players something to look forward to and enjoy because right now, if you don't play career mode, there's very little to look forwards to.
